当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的功能特点包括以下,对象存储的定义和特性有哪些

对象存储的功能特点包括以下,对象存储的定义和特性有哪些

***:文档主要围绕对象存储展开,重点关注其功能特点、定义与特性,但文档并未给出具体内容,只是提出关于对象存储的这些方面的疑问,没有实际阐述对象存储在定义、特性及功能特...

***:文档围绕对象存储展开,重点关注其功能特点、定义与特性,但未给出具体内容。对象存储是一种存储架构,它以对象为基本单元存储数据。其功能特点可能涉及数据的存储、管理、访问等多方面,特性或许包括可扩展性、灵活性等,然而由于没有具体阐述,无法确切知晓其功能特点、定义和特性的详细信息。

本文目录导读:

  1. 对象存储的定义
  2. 对象存储的特性

《对象存储:定义、特性及全面解析》

对象存储的定义

对象存储是一种计算机数据存储架构,用于处理大量非结构化数据的存储、管理和检索,在对象存储系统中,数据被存储为对象,这些对象包含了数据本身、元数据以及一个全局唯一标识符(Object ID)。

1、对象结构

对象存储的功能特点包括以下,对象存储的定义和特性有哪些

- 数据:对象存储中的数据可以是各种类型的非结构化数据,如图片、视频、音频、文档等,一家在线视频平台,其海量的视频文件就是以对象的形式存储在对象存储系统中的。

- 元数据:元数据是描述对象的相关信息,如对象的创建时间、修改时间、所有者、访问权限等,以图片对象为例,元数据可能包含图片的拍摄日期、分辨率、拍摄设备等信息,元数据对于对象的管理和检索具有重要意义。

- 标识符:全局唯一标识符(Object ID)是对象在对象存储系统中的唯一标识,通过这个标识符,对象存储系统可以快速定位和访问对象,就像每个人都有一个唯一的身份证号码一样。

2、与传统存储的区别

- 与传统的块存储和文件存储不同,块存储主要用于为服务器提供磁盘级别的存储,侧重于对存储设备的逻辑分区和数据块的管理;文件存储则以文件和文件夹的形式组织数据,适合于共享文件系统等应用场景,而对象存储更专注于处理海量的非结构化数据,提供了更灵活的扩展性和数据管理方式。

- 在企业数据中心,传统的文件存储可能适用于办公文档的共享存储,但对于企业收集的大量监控视频数据,对象存储则是更好的选择,对象存储不需要像文件存储那样构建复杂的文件目录结构,并且可以轻松应对数据量的快速增长。

对象存储的特性

(一)可扩展性

1、横向扩展能力

- 对象存储具有出色的横向扩展能力,它可以通过添加存储节点轻松地增加存储容量和性能,在云计算环境中,云服务提供商可以根据用户的需求不断增加对象存储集群中的节点数量,当一家电商企业在促销活动期间,其用户上传的商品图片和订单数据大幅增加时,对象存储系统可以通过增加节点来满足存储需求的增长。

- 这种横向扩展方式几乎没有理论上的容量上限,能够适应从TB级到PB级甚至EB级的数据存储需求,与传统存储系统相比,传统存储可能会受到单个存储设备容量或存储架构的限制,难以实现如此大规模的扩展。

2、分布式架构优势

- 对象存储采用分布式架构,数据被分散存储在多个节点上,这种分布式的特性使得对象存储具有高度的可靠性和容错性,即使某个节点出现故障,数据仍然可以从其他节点获取,在一个由多个数据中心组成的对象存储系统中,如果一个数据中心遭受自然灾害而部分节点损坏,系统可以从其他数据中心的节点恢复数据。

对象存储的功能特点包括以下,对象存储的定义和特性有哪些

- 分布式架构也有助于提高数据的访问速度,当用户请求访问一个对象时,对象存储系统可以根据负载均衡算法,选择距离用户最近或者负载最轻的节点来提供数据,减少数据传输的延迟。

(二)数据安全性

1、数据冗余和备份

- 对象存储系统通常采用数据冗余技术来确保数据的安全性,数据会被复制多份并存储在不同的节点上,一般为3份或更多,在一个对象存储集群中,一个视频对象可能同时存储在三个不同的节点上,如果其中一个节点的数据丢失或损坏,系统可以从其他副本节点恢复数据。

- 对象存储还支持定期的备份功能,企业可以根据自身需求设置备份策略,如每天、每周或每月进行全量或增量备份,这对于防止数据因意外删除、软件故障或恶意攻击而丢失至关重要。

2、访问控制和加密

- 对象存储提供了精细的访问控制机制,管理员可以根据用户、用户组或角色来设置对对象的访问权限,包括读、写、删除等权限,在一个企业内部的对象存储系统中,市场部门的员工可能只有对宣传图片的读取权限,而设计部门的员工则有读写权限。

- 加密也是对象存储保障数据安全的重要手段,数据可以在存储时进行加密,无论是在静止状态(存储在磁盘上)还是在传输过程中(从一个节点传输到另一个节点或传输给用户),常见的加密算法如AES(高级加密标准)被广泛应用于对象存储系统中,确保数据的机密性。

(三)数据检索效率

1、基于元数据的检索

- 对象存储的元数据特性为数据检索提供了高效的途径,由于元数据包含了对象的丰富描述信息,用户可以通过对元数据进行搜索来快速定位对象,在一个包含大量医学影像的对象存储系统中,医生可以根据患者的姓名、检查日期等元数据信息快速检索到所需的影像对象。

- 与传统的基于文件内容的全文搜索不同,基于元数据的检索速度更快,因为元数据的规模相对较小且结构相对简单,对象存储系统可以为元数据建立索引,进一步提高检索效率。

对象存储的功能特点包括以下,对象存储的定义和特性有哪些

2、并行检索能力

- 对象存储系统支持并行检索,当用户发起一个大规模的数据检索请求时,系统可以同时从多个节点检索数据,然后将结果汇总返回给用户,在一个处理海量科学研究数据的对象存储系统中,当科学家需要检索多个实验项目相关的数据时,系统可以并行地从不同的项目数据存储节点进行检索,大大缩短了检索时间。

(四)成本效益

1、存储成本优化

- 对象存储不需要像传统存储那样构建复杂的存储层级结构,如高端的磁盘阵列等,它可以利用普通的商用硬盘构建存储集群,从而降低了硬件成本,对象存储的分布式架构使得存储资源可以被更有效地利用,减少了存储资源的浪费。

- 对于企业来说,尤其是那些需要存储大量非结构化数据的企业,如互联网公司、媒体公司等,对象存储可以在满足数据存储需求的同时,降低总体的存储成本,一家社交媒体公司存储用户上传的海量照片和视频,如果采用传统的高端存储设备,成本将非常高昂,而对象存储则可以提供更具性价比的解决方案。

2、管理成本降低

- 对象存储的管理相对简单,它不需要像文件存储那样频繁地进行文件系统的维护,如磁盘碎片整理等操作,对象存储的自动化管理功能,如自动数据冗余、自动备份等,可以减少人工管理的工作量。

- 从长远来看,对象存储的成本效益优势明显,随着企业数据量的不断增长,对象存储能够在不显著增加成本的情况下满足数据存储和管理的需求。

对象存储以其独特的定义和一系列特性,在现代数据存储领域中发挥着越来越重要的作用,无论是对于大型企业的数据中心,还是对于云计算服务提供商来说,都是一种理想的存储解决方案。

黑狐家游戏

发表评论

最新文章